Population density: Nigeria vs Trinidad and Tobago compared

Updated on by Georank team

Nigeria has a population density of 690 people per square mile compared to 694 people in Trinidad and Tobago. Nigeria has 42,734 sq ft of land per person vs 40,339 sq ft in Trinidad and Tobago. Nigeria and Trinidad and Tobago rank 41st and 40th by population density, respectively.

Population density is calculated as the ratio of population to land area. Nigeria has 2.86% of the world's population and 0.61% of all countries' land area, compared to 0.02% of the population and 0.003% of the land area for Trinidad and Tobago, making the population density in Nigeria 0.63% lower than in Trinidad and Tobago.

From 2006 to 2026, population density in Nigeria increased by 62.7%, compared to a 5.9% growth in Trinidad and Tobago.

In 2006, Nigeria ranked 53rd by population density and is 41st now. Trinidad and Tobago was 34th in 2006 and ranks 40th out of 197 currently.

From 2004 to 2024, the share of urban population changed from 46.7% to 63% in Nigeria and from 55.6% to 54% in Trinidad and Tobago.
